CSS(Cascading Style Sheets)是網頁設計中非常重要的一部分,它可以幫助我們控制網頁的外觀和布局,讓網頁更具美觀性和可讀性。其中一個常用的CSS樣式屬性是設置元素的大小、邊距和位置的“CSS數值屬性”。
在CSS中,我們可以使用數值屬性來設置元素的大小,位置和外邊距等。數值屬性包含一個數字和一個單位,如像素(px),百分比(%)或rem。在一些情況下,我們可以直接設置數值屬性為一個數字,而無需單位。在這種情況下,我們可以使用數字屬性(如“width:3”和“margin-right:2”)。
img { width: 200; /* 設置圖片寬度為200像素 */ height: 150; /* 設置圖片高度為150像素 */ margin-top: 20; /* 設置圖片上外邊距為20像素 */ padding-left: 10; /* 設置圖片左內邊距為10像素 */ }
當我們把CSS數值屬性設置為數字時,這些數字將被視為像素(px)單位。這意味著我們不需要在屬性值后面指定“px”單位,因為瀏覽器會默認將它們當作像素處理。如果我們不小心在數字屬性后面添加了單位,那么這些屬性將無法正常工作。
在使用數字屬性的時候,我們需要注意以下幾點:
1.數字屬性適用于一些不需要響應式設計的靜態網頁。
2.數字屬性不便于響應式設計,因為它們不能自動調整大小以適應視口的大小。
3.數字屬性不能用于動畫效果、漸變效果和其他一些高級特性。
因此,在設計網頁時,我們需要慎重使用數字屬性。如果我們需要實現響應式設計或復雜的特效動畫,我們需要使用其他更靈活和高級的CSS屬性。